What are good options for bathroom countertops in Kansas City?

Good options for bathroom countertops in Kansas City include durable and stylish materials like quartz, granite, and solid surface. Quartz is non-porous and resistant to stains and scratches, making it a low-maintenance choice. Granite offers natural beauty and durability. Consider how much daily use your countertop will get. This helps you choose the best fit for your needs.

What are common bathroom flooring choices for Kansas City homes?

Common bathroom flooring choices for Kansas City homes include ceramic and porcelain tiles, luxury vinyl plank (LVP), and natural stone. Tiles are a popular choice for their durability and water resistance, available in countless styles. LVP offers a more affordable and highly water-resistant alternative. Natural stone adds a touch of luxury but requires more upkeep. Consider the moisture levels in your bathroom when deciding. This ensures a practical and attractive finish.

What type of bathroom sconces are best for task lighting?

For task lighting in a bathroom, sconces placed on either side of a vanity are ideal. They provide even illumination at face level, minimizing shadows during grooming. Look for fixtures that diffuse light softly rather than glare. Consider the height and spacing to ensure optimal coverage. Properly chosen sconces enhance both the functionality and ambiance of your bathroom. They are essential for practical use.
